Central Coast Mariners have been crowned the 2024/25 A-League Women Champions after defeating Melbourne Victory after the first-ever penalty shootout in the league’s history.

Our final match report of the #ALW season by @wosoalice.bsky.social
Mariners hold firm to take out Victory
Melbourne Victory 1-1 Central Coast Mariners Central Coast Mariners win 5-4 on penalties after extra-time. by Alice de Koster-Kitto (18/5/25) Above: Central Coast Mariners lift the A-League Women G…
